About The Position

You will join Current’s Strategic Finance team, supporting Current’s rapid growth and most important decisions with analytical insight and strategic and tactical recommendations that drive the long term success of our business. You will identify and solve business opportunities using quantitative analysis and holistic problem-solving frameworks. You’ll communicate your findings to senior leadership and partner with others to operationalize the hypotheses and takeaways. This role requires a strong interest in problem solving, ability to recognize patterns, and cross-functional partnership (Product, Growth, and Data) to drive decision-making. Requirements

  • 3+ years in an analytical and client facing role across finance (banking, private equity, strategic finance), consulting, or other similar function
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, communication, and collaboration skills
  • Excel expert with demonstrated experience building complex and scalable financial models
  • Strong data analytical ability - experience with Looker and SQL is a plus
  • Able to balance competing priorities and influence leadership decision-making

Responsibilities

  • Drive analysis and develop strategies in partnership with Finance, Product, and Data to achieve Current’s initiatives and targets
  • Scenario-test potential new products; analyze pricing, marketing strategies, and changes to the business model
  • Clearly communicate recommendations and analysis across teams and to leadership
  • Own bottom-up forecasting and analytical models, including cohort analysis and 3-statement modeling
  • Develop and expand understanding of products and behaviors through analytics and research
  • Answer resource-allocation questions and help drive team roadmap prioritization
  • Collaborate with Data and Product to translate a/b tests into forecasted profit and unit-economic impact
  • Identify new & iterative high-impact opportunities to further scale or improve unit economic efficiency
